Course Content

• Introduction to Pediatric Seizure Identification & First Aid
• Recognizing Common Seizure Types in Children: Tonic-Clonic, Absence, Myoclonic, and Atonic Seizures
• Differential Diagnosis: Distinguishing Seizures from Other Conditions (e.g., syncope, breath-holding spells)
• Pediatric Seizure First Aid: Emergency Response and Management
• Epilepsy Syndromes in Children: Common Presentations and Management
• Understanding EEG Interpretation Basics for Seizure Identification
• The Role of Medication in Pediatric Seizure Management
• Case Studies: Applying Seizure Identification Strategies

Why this course?

Executive Certificate in Pediatric Seizure Identification Strategies is increasingly significant in the UK's healthcare market. The rising prevalence of epilepsy in children necessitates skilled professionals adept at prompt and accurate seizure identification. According to the Epilepsy Action, approximately 1 in 100 children in the UK live with epilepsy, representing a substantial need for improved early diagnosis and management. This certificate equips healthcare professionals, including nurses, paramedics, and educators, with advanced knowledge and practical skills to recognise various seizure types, differentiate them from other conditions, and implement appropriate first aid and emergency response procedures. This specialized training addresses a critical gap in current healthcare provision, contributing to improved patient outcomes and reducing the long-term impact of epilepsy on children and their families.
